Course Content

• International Human Rights Law and the Internet
• Online Hate Speech and Freedom of Expression: Comparative Jurisprudence
• Cybersecurity and Human Rights: Data Protection and Privacy
• Online Surveillance and State Security: Balancing Rights and Security
• Digital Rights and Access to Information: The Right to the Internet
• Human Rights Due Diligence for Tech Companies
• Online Harassment and Violence Against Women: Legal Frameworks and Remedies
• The Role of Social Media Platforms in Human Rights Violations

Career path

Career Opportunities in Online Human Rights Law (UK)

Role Description
Online Human Rights Lawyer Specializes in online privacy, freedom of expression, and data protection litigation. High demand, requires strong legal knowledge and tech fluency.
Digital Rights Advocate Champions online human rights through advocacy, policy work, and campaigning. Growing sector with opportunities in NGOs and international organizations.
Cybersecurity and Human Rights Specialist Focuses on the intersection of cybersecurity and human rights, addressing issues like surveillance and online harassment. Emerging field with high potential.
Data Protection Officer (DPO) with Human Rights Focus Ensures compliance with data protection laws, incorporating human rights principles. Strong demand, requires technical and legal expertise.
